The Saudi Arabian Al-Hilal plans to strengthen itself ahead of the club World Championship.
According to La Gazzetta dello Sport, the club's board is ready to offer Inter midfielder Nicolo Barella a salary of 35 million euros per season. Al-Hilal is willing to invest a significant portion of its savings following Neymar's departure.
Interestingly, the Saudis expressed interest in the Italian national team's midfielder in January when they considered the possibility of luring him with a contract worth 18 million euros per year.
